Guide

1. Install the plugin

The latest versions are always available in the WordPress Repository, and you can choose one of your favorite ways to install it:

2. Complete the setup

Select the newly added service in WooCommerce -> WooCommerce Multilingual -> Multi curency .

  1. Enable Enable automatic exchange rates
  2. Select the newly added service – European Central Bank – in Exchange rates source .
  3. Select update frequency – recommended is daily .
  4. Save the settings (otherwise the rate will be changed by following step but you would need to refresh the page in order to see it).
  5. Now you could click on update manually now button to update the rates for the first time.
